Taxonomic Classification

Rank Crested Capuchin Snowbush
Kingdom Animalia (Animals) Plantae (Plants)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Magnoliopsida (Dicots)
Order Primates (Primates) Malpighiales (Malpighiales)
Family Cebidae Phyllanthaceae
Genus Sapajus Breynia
Species Sapajus robustus Breynia disticha
